Former San Jose Sharks Defenseman Brad Stuart Selling Los Gatos Home

Brad Stuart
Brad Stuart

Brad Stuart’s home in Los Gatos, CA, will be a score for a buyer who’s game.

The former San Jose Shark has moved on—leaving his $5.2 million home for the taking. The 36-year-old blueliner made his debut with the Sharks in 1999 and has had two separate stints with the San Francisco Bay Area team, while bouncing around the National Hockey League.

For the multimillion-dollar asking price, you’re welcome to enter the 2001 residence located in the gated and exclusive Kennedy Estates. Only 15 years old, the home has a style described in the listing as Craftsman, French, and Mediterranean.

No matter the style, it is large: The 5,400-square-foot space on over 1.6 acres features an open floor plan, parklike grounds, and a “state-of-the-art” gym which includes a sauna.

The home boasts a huge family room with a pool table, wet bar, fireplace, casual dining area, plus a kitchen and pantry with room for storage and a computer nook.

For more formal entertaining, there’s a separate dining room with a wine closet. The five-bedroom, 4.5-bathroom home also features separate guest quarters, as well as french doors in every bedroom leading to private balconies.

Looks like a hot-shot property to us.
